Ilesa wears new look ahead of Owa Obokun’s coronation

By Adejayan Gbenga

All is now set for the coronation of the 49th Owa Obokun Adimula and Paramount Ruler of Ijesaland, Oba Clement Adesuyi Haastrup, as the ancient town of Ilesa has taken on a festive and vibrant appearance.

A visit by WESTERN POST revealed that posters and billboards featuring the new monarch adorn major parts of the town, including Oja Oba Market, Atakumosa, Osu, and Ibodi.

Construction work is ongoing along the main route leading to the Owa Obokun Palace, with several road and beautification projects nearing completion.

Workers were also seen cleaning and renovating the palace premises in preparation for the historic ceremony.

Residents have expressed excitement and pride ahead of the coronation. “It is a new dawn for us in Ilesa. You can see development everywhere,” said Adeniyi Eunice, a local trader.

Another resident said, “We can’t wait to witness the coronation. The town will be shut down for the event. Schools and businesses will honour the new monarch.”

The coronation will hold on Friday, May 23, followed by a grand reception at Ilesa Grammar School at 1 p.m., with dignitaries expected from across Nigeria.

The week-long celebration will conclude on Sunday, May 25, with a thanksgiving service at the Methodist Church, Otapete, Ilesa.
